Output e2689b72efb732776994a47f838d335a3d32280b54a535ee82fbc3b2b27b1f6d:0

value
34790
script pubkey
OP_0 OP_PUSHBYTES_20 da8b824128d86d8191c5e2f3015f09c5255bfa09
address
bc1qm29cysfgmpkcryw9uteszhcfc5j4h7sfgl47zf
transaction
e2689b72efb732776994a47f838d335a3d32280b54a535ee82fbc3b2b27b1f6d
confirmations
206670
spent
true